DBS is continuing our partnership with Junior Achievement for the 3rd year by organizing volunteers for a Business Week event on June 13 from 8:00-10:00am. Business Week is a one-of-a-kind summer program that lets high school students experience the business world “Apprentice”-style, develop leadership skills and focus on their futures. This year DBS volunteers will participate in The Great Tinker Toy Experiment. The purpose of this exercise is to expose student participants to the impact of different leadership styles on the effectiveness and success of a team.
